Let’s Make It: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Thin the Chicken.
Take your chicken breasts and carefully slice them in half lengthwise—this helps them cook faster and more evenly. Pat them dry and season both sides with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and Italian seasoning.
2. Sear to Golden Goodness.
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ium. Add the chicken cutlets and cook 4–5 minutes per side, until they’re golden brown and cooked through (internal temp: 165°F).
3. Sauce & Cheese Time.
Reduce the heat to low. Spoon that lovely marinara over each piece of chicken. Sprinkle with Parmesan, then pile on the mozzarella.
4. Cover & Melt.
Pop a lid on your skillet and let everything cook on low for 3–5 minutes, until the cheese is all melty, bubbly, and straight-up irresistible.
5. Garnish & Serve.
Add fresh basil or parsley if you’re feeling fancy. Serve hot over pasta, rice, or even just with crusty bread and a green salad.

Quick Tips for Weeknight Success
- No lid? A baking sheet works in a pinch—just cover that skillet and let the cheese do its thing.
- Want a bit more crisp? Sear the chicken a touch longer or finish under the broiler for 1-2 minutes (if your skillet’s oven-safe).
- Gluten-free bonus: This one’s naturally gluten-free without the breadcrumbs, so it’s great for guests with dietary needs.

FAQs
Can I use chicken thighs instead of breasts?
Absolutely! Just adjust the cooking time—thighs may take a minute or two longer.
What can I serve with this?
Pasta is a classic, but rice, roasted veggies, or even a Caesar salad are all great options.
How do I store leftovers?
Pop them in an airtight container and refrigerate for up to 3 days. Reheat in the microwave or a low oven until warmed through.

Easy Chicken Parmesan Recipe Without Breadcrumbs
- Total Time: 25 minutes
- Yield: 2–4 servings 1x
- Diet: Gluten Free
Description
This easy chicken parmesan recipe without breadcrumbs delivers all the rich, cheesy flavor of the classic—without the fuss or the crunch. A perfect skillet dinner ready in just 25 minutes, it’s ideal for busy weeknights or when you’re craving comfort food without the carbs. Gluten-free friendly and kid-approved!
Ingredients
2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
Salt and pepper, to taste
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
2 tablespoons olive oil
1 cup marinara sauce
1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
Fresh basil or parsley for garnish (optional)
Instructions
Prepare the Chicken
Slice each chicken breast in half lengthwise to create thinner cutlets. Pat them dry with a paper towel and season both sides with salt, pepper, garlic powder, and Italian seasoning.Sear the Chicken
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the chicken cutlets and cook for 4–5 minutes per side, until golden brown and cooked through (internal temperature should be 165°F).Add Sauce and Cheese
Reduce the heat to low. Spoon marinara sauce evenly over each piece of chicken. Sprinkle Parmesan cheese over the top, followed by the shredded mozzarella.Melt the Cheese
Cover the skillet with a lid and cook for 3–5 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.Garnish and Serve
Top with freshly chopped basil or parsley if desired. Serve hot with pasta, rice, or a green salad.
Notes
No breadcrumbs = naturally gluten-free, making this a great option for those with dietary restrictions.
If your chicken breasts are thick, gently pound them to even thickness before slicing to help them cook more evenly.
For extra flavor, use fresh garlic or shallots when searing the chicken before adding sauce.
Want a crispy top? If your skillet is oven-safe, place it under the broiler for 2–3 minutes after adding cheese.
